.faq-item{position:relative;transition:all .3s cubic-bezier(.4,0,.2,1)}.faq-item:hover{box-shadow:0 10px 30px #3b82f61a}.faq-item button{position:relative}.faq-item button:focus{outline:none}@media (max-width: 768px){.faq-item{margin-bottom:.5rem}.faq-item button{padding:1rem 1.25rem}.faq-item h3{font-size:1rem}}
